• 締切済み

エクセルで塗りつぶしの色を設定する関数は?

エクセル2007を使用です。あるセルに文字を入力すると、その文字に応じて色がつくようにする関数はありますか?具体的にはセルB4に「良」と入力するとC4に「管理」と自動的に入力され、さらにセルに色がつくようにしたいです。自動的に文字が入力される部分はVLOOKUPで設定できたのですが、ココに自動的に色を設定する方法がわからないのです。 条件付き書式で、数式の所に関数を設定できるのでしょうか?教えてください。

みんなの回答

  • keithin
  • ベストアンサー率66% (5278/7941)
回答No.2

C列をまとめて選択 ホームタブの条件付き書式から「セルの強調表示ルール」で「指定の値に等しい」を開始 管理と記入し、セルの塗色を設定します。 ちなみに他の言葉で別の色を塗りたい(同じ色でも別にかまいません)ときは、またC列を選択、同じ操作で条件付き書式を重ね掛けします。 「色を付ける」など、セルの書式を操作する関数というものはエクセルにはありません。 なお、今回のご相談では利用できませんが、数値に関してはセルの書式設定で文字の色を付けることは出来ます。

  • tom04
  • ベストアンサー率49% (2537/5117)
回答No.1

こんばんは! 「文字に応じて色がつく」をいう関数はありませんが、 条件付き書式で対応できます。 C4セルだけでよいのでしょうか? とりあえずそれ以降のセルでも構いませんので、 色を付けたいC列セルを範囲指定 → 条件付き書式 → 新しいルール → 「指定の値を含むセル・・・」を選択 → 「次の値の間」の右側▼をクリック → 「次の値に等しい」を選択 → 右側の欄に 管理 と入力 → 書式 → 塗りつぶし → 好みの色を選択しOK これで大丈夫だと思います。m(_ _)m 

hitkik
質問者

お礼

ありがとうございました。できました。

関連するQ&A